class Solution {
public:
int findMin(vector<int> &num) {
int m, l = 0, h = num.size()-1;
while(l < h && num[l] > num[h]) {
m = (l+h)/2;
if(num[m] > num[h]) {// leftside is monotonic, descending, all the number on the left of m are greater than A[h]
l = m+1;
} else { // rightsize is monotonic, ascending, all the number on the right are smaller than A[l]
h = m;
}
}
return num[l];
}
